1. Navigate to https://app.allotrac.io/ and log in to your Allotrac.io site
2. Click the "Configure" tab from the side menu
3. Click the "Custom Field Templates" button from the drop down menu
4. Click the "ADD CUSTOM FIELD TEMPLATE" button
5. Type in a "Name" for the custom field
6. Click on the "Type" field
7. Select the correct custom field "Type" from the drop down
8. Click the "System Visibility" field. System visibility refers to how in the admin site that the custom field will show
9. Select where and how in the admin site that the custom field should appear from the drop down.
"Editable" meaning that the custom field will be able to be edited by an admin user of the system.
"View Only" meaning that the custom field will only be able to be viewed by an admin user of the system.
"Hidden" meaning that the custom field will not be visible to admin users of the system.
10. Click the "Driver Visibility" field. Driver visibility refers to how and where in the driver application that the custom field will show
11. Select how the custom field should appear in the driver application from the drop down.
"Editable" meaning that the custom field will be able to be edited by the driver user when completing jobs.
"View Only" meaning that the custom field will only be able to be viewed by the driver user when completing jobs.
"Hidden" meaning that the custom field will not be visible to the driver user when completing jobs.
12. Click the "Required Stage" field
13. Select which stage of the jobs life you want this field to present itself and be managed.
"Creation" meaning that the custom field will be able to be managed at job creation.
"Loading" meaning that the custom field will be able to be managed by the driver at pickup.
"Unloading" meaning that the custom field will be able to be managed by the driver at delivery.
14. If you want this field to have multiple pre-set values in the form of a drop down, set the "Configure List" toggle to "YES".
15. Start entering your multiple pre-set values for the field
16. Click the "ADD NEW" button to build out multiple drop down values
17. If this custom field will be used in a multi-legged job, tick the "Replicate" check box to copy this custom field's values across into the following leg of the job
18. Click the "SAVE" button to create this custom field template
You have now created this custom field template within your Allotrac.io site. This custom field template will now be available to nest within your custom field groups, to then apply to your workflow categories.
